Understanding Meerschaum Pipes

Meerschaum pipes are crafted from a soft, white mineral found in Turkey. They are prized for their ability to absorb moisture and provide a smooth smoking experience. However, their delicate nature makes them prone to breakage, particularly in areas with elaborate flourishes or carvings.

Fixing Broken Flourishes

When it comes to fixing broken flourishes, super glue can be a viable option. However, it’s essential to apply the glue judiciously to avoid damaging the surrounding area. For more extensive repairs, you may need to consider professional assistance or replacement of the broken piece.

Repairing the Shank

In cases where the shank is broken, more extensive repairs may be necessary. This can involve cementing the broken piece back in place and adding a silver band to reinforce the area. Additionally, the threads in the shank may need to be rebuilt using cement.

Preventing Breakage

To prevent breakage, it’s crucial to handle your meerschaum pipe with care. Avoid exposing it to extreme temperatures, and never heat the pipe when first smoked. Proper care can help maintain the pipe’s integrity and prevent the need for repairs.
